For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 806 students in Winthrop School District. This district's average testing ranking is 7/10, which is in the top 50% of public schools in Maine.
Public Schools in Winthrop School District have an average math proficiency score of 49% (versus the Maine public school average of 49%), and reading proficiency score of 90% (versus the 84%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is less than the Maine public school average of 15% (majority Black and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$19,102 in this school district is less than the state median of $21,739. The school district revenue/student has grown by 24%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$17,490 is less than the state median of $21,327. The school district spending/student has grown by 28% over four school years.
